MULLINS v. STATE

No. 93-02819.

647 So.2d 316 (1994)

Roderick Everett MULLINS, Appellant, v. STATE of Florida,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, Second District.

December 16, 1994.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Thomas D. Wilson, Lakeland, for appellant.

Robert A. Butterworth, Atty. Gen., Tallahassee, and Johnny T. Salgado, Asst. Atty. Gen., Tampa, for appellee.


PER CURIAM.

The appellant, Roderick Everett Mullins, challenges the trial court's judgments and sentences. We find that the trial court erred in sentencing the appellant and, accordingly, reverse and remand for resentencing.
